Before you begin
How to use the Edirol R09 MP3/WAVE audio recorder
Generated by Clearspace on 2009-10-29Z
2
Make sure you have the following:
1.
Edirol R09 MP3/WAVE Recorder
2.
Power cable and power adapter
3.
SD memory card (this should be inserted at bottom of record under panel)
4.
2 x AA batteries (if not using mains power)
5.
USB cable

Switching on
Recommend: Using mains power at all times where possible to prevent recording to fail due
to battery power loss
If using mains power:

A.
Connect power cable to power adapter
B.
Connect plug to power source
C.
Connect power to side of recorder
If using batteries:
A.
Open bottom panel by sliding it away from recorder until it stops. Press, hold and slide battery release
button to left and then slide bottom panel away from recorder again
B.
Insert batteries
C.
Close bottom panel

1.
Press and hold power button at side of recorder for more than 2 seconds
Recording

1.
Set record mode by pressing and holding down 'Finder/Menu' button for more than 2 seconds
2.
Press 'Rec/Enter' button
3.
Change sample rate and record mode using the navigation/ control buttons and 'Rec/Enter' button

Recommend sample rate; 48KHZ and record mode; MP3-128KHZ (for mp3 recordings) or
WAV-16bit (for wave recordings)
4.
Press 'Finder/Menu' button repeatedly until back at main screen
5.
Press 'Rec'
Note: This is not recording but in 'Standby mode'. In this mode you can check your levels
before recording

6.
Press 'Rec' again
To stop recording press 'Stop' using control/ navigation buttons
Playback

Note: This recorder does not have speakers. To listen back you will need to plug in
headphones at the side of the recorder. Use the Volume buttons to adjust volume

Use the control/ navigation buttons to play, pause and stop playback.
Press the scan buttons to switch between tracks
Press and hold the scan buttons to fast-forward/ rewind
Transferring

1.
Turn on recorder (see 'Switching on')
2.
Connect USB cable at bottom of recorder (under panel)
3.
Connect USB cable to computer

The recorder will appear as a 'Removable device'
4. Open to view files

5. Select recorded files (e.g. R09_0001, R09_0002)
6. Copy and paste to computer

7. Confirm transfer and delete files from recorder
